Silent Alarm

Your installer may program zones for silent operation. When the zone programmed

 

for silent operation is violated during the armed period, your alarm system

 

communicates with the monitoring station without sounding the sirens.

STAY Mode 1

A condition that automatically isolates zones when your system is armed in STAY

 

Mode 1. Only your installer can program zones to be isolated automatically in STAY

 

Mode 1.

STAY Mode 2

A condition that automatically isolates zones when your system is armed in STAY

 

Mode 2. Only the Master Code holder can program zones to be isolated

 

automatically in STAY Mode 2.

Telco Arm Sequence

Telco arming is a feature that automatically calls the telephone exchange and diverts

 

your telephone number to another telephone when the system is armed in AWAY

 

Mode. (In Australia, this feature is called “Call Forward”.)

Telco Disarm

Telco disarming automatically calls the telephone exchange and does not forward

Sequence

your telephone number.

Unsealed

Refers to zone status. A zone is unsealed when a zone is violated. The

 

corresponding zone indicator displays on the codepad.

User Code

The personal identification number that the operator uses to arm and disarm the

 

system.

Zones

A monitored input used to trigger an alarm condition when violated.
